液化天然气燃料动力船舶定量风险分析

         

摘要

近年来航运耗油产生的CO2排放量很大,发展液化天然气替代原有船舶动力成为需要。在中国天然气开发应用较晚,试点改造船舶存在安全隐患。分析了危险事件的一般导致原因,确定危害影响因子对改造船舶的设计和操作有指导作用。基于个人风险,分析了各类事故发生概率,选择了合适的后果模型,考察了长江气象条件,以芜湖某试点改造船进行了定量风险计算,得到了个人风险等值线,确定船体距离河道两边高敏感或特殊高密度场所不应小于20m,指出改用天然气作为船舶燃料后满足安全推荐标准要求。%In recent years ,due to a great deal of CO 2 emission in navigation ,developing the technology of replacing oil with LNG as the fuel becomes necessary .In China ,natural gas is developed and used later .There are some hid-den hazards in pilot rebuilt ships .Usual factors leading to hazardous events are analyzed .It is instructive to the re-built ship for designation and operation by determining the hazardous factors .Basic to individual risk ,all kinds of accident probabilities are analyzed and proper computational models are chosen .Some a Wuhu pilot rebuilt ship is taken to compute the risk with the Yangtze River meteorological condition .Individual risk isoline is achieved .Make sure that it can ’ t be under 20 meters from the ship to high sensitive or high population place beside the river .It in-dicates that it meets the safety standard after replacing oil with LNG as the fuel .
